Streamlining Your Debt: A Guide to Successful Debt Settlement

Facing a mountain of debts can feel overwhelming. Fortunately, there are strategic steps you can take to tackle your debt and regain control of your finances. Debt settlement is a viable option that involves negotiating with creditors to resolve your debts for a reduced amount. By understanding the process and implementing effective strategies, you can work towards a more secure financial future.

  • One of the first steps in debt settlement is meticulously examining your current debt load. This involves listing all of your obligations, including the APR
  • Next, it's crucial to develop a detailed budget that monitors your income and expenses. This will help you to identify how much money you can allocate towards debt repayment each month.
  • Evaluate working with a reputable debt settlement company that has experience bargaining with creditors on your behalf. They can present guidance and assistance throughout the process.

Remember, debt settlement is a lengthy process that requires persistence. Be prepared for challenges along the way. By staying informed, you can increase your chances of reducing your debt and achieving financial independence

Tame Your Finances: The Power of Loan Consolidation

Are you overwhelmed by multiple loans? Do monthly payments consume your budget? Loan consolidation offers a Loan foreclosure strategic solution to simplify your finances and gain greater control over your obligations. By combining various loans into one, you can reduce your overall interest rate and generate a consolidated monthly payment. This can unburden cash flow, making it easier to manage your cash.

  • Moreover, loan consolidation can boost your credit score by lowering your credit utilization ratio.
  • Ultimately, loan consolidation is a beneficial tool for consumers seeking to streamline their finances and reach greater debt-free freedom.

Gaining Control: Strategies for Managing Unmanageable Loans

Facing a mountain of debt can feel overwhelming. Quickly your finances become a tangled web, and the stress starts to mount. But don't despair! There are real steps you can take to regain influence over your loans and work toward a favorable financial future.

  • The first step is truthfully assessing your situation. Develop a comprehensive list of all your outstanding loans, including interest rates, minimum payments, and due dates.
  • Following this, explore different negotiation options. Consider reaching out to your lenders to discuss feasible modifications to your terms, such as a lower interest rate or extended repayment plan.
  • Remember that you're not alone. Countless resources are available to help you handle this challenging situation. Seek advice from credit counseling agencies, financial advisors, or government programs designed to assist individuals experiencing difficulty with debt.

By taking decisive steps and utilizing available resources, you can begin the journey toward solvency. Remember, even seemingly insurmountable debt can be resolved with a well-defined plan and unwavering determination.
